Phillips meets Dom Rep envoy
National Security Minister Dr Peter Phillips makes a point as he reviews brochures about the Dominican Republic with that country’s ambassador to Jamaica Filomena Navarro Tavarez during a meeting at his office last week.
Phillips and Ambassador Navarro Tavarez discussed a number of issues, including co-operation for security and law enforcement matters between the two countries.
He is expected to travel to the Dominican Republic next month to attend a meeting hosted by President Leonel Fernadez Reyna where both men will discuss matters affecting the region, including organised crime, trade in illegal narcotics, and illegal arms and ammunition.
During last week’s meeting, Ambassador Navarro Tavarez sought assistance in facilitating the travel of nearly 100 business persons, entertainers, craftsmen, technicians and artists to Jamaica to participate in the embassy’s trade fair later this month.
Minister Phillips gave the assurance that Jamaica would assist in the process.
At the end of the meeting, the minister and the ambassador exchanged gifts.
